Painting is a fantastic way to bring the galaxy far, far away into your home. With the right paint ideas, you can create a magical atmosphere that sparks imagination and adventure.1. Galactic Night SkyStart with a deep blue or black base for the walls, then use glow-in-the-dark stars and planets to create a night sky. You can even add a large moon painted in shades of gray for an extra touch. This design not only represents the Star Wars universe but also serves as a nightlight for your child.2. Iconic Characters SilhouettesChoose a few of your child's favorite characters, like Darth Vader, Yoda, or Luke Skywalker, and paint their silhouettes on one side of the room. Use a contrasting color for the background to make the silhouettes pop. This creates a fun and personalized touch to the room.3. Starship Wall MuralsConsider painting a mural of a starship battling in space. This could include the Millennium Falcon soaring through asteroids or an X-Wing engaged in dogfights against TIE Fighters. A mural can be a stunning focal point in your child's room.4. Lightsaber AccentsBring the excitement of lightsabers into the room by painting stripes or lines in colors like green, blue, or red along the edges of furniture or around the windows. This can mimic the look of lightsabers and add a dynamic element to the decor.5. Planetary ThemesIncorporate planets from the Star Wars universe, like Tatooine's sandy surfaces or Hoth's icy landscapes, by painting sections of the room in those themes. For instance, one wall could depict a desert scene while another showcases an icy battlefield.FAQQ: What paint colors work best for a Star Wars theme?A: Deep blues, blacks, and grays are ideal for a space theme, while brighter colors like green and red can be used for accents and character designs.Q: How can I make the paint job last?A: Use high-quality paint and consider a sealant to protect the walls from wear and tear.
